Inhalation of rod-like carbon nanotubes causes unconventional asthma


ABSTRACT: Exposure to rod-shaped carbon nanotubes reveals novel innate immunity mediated asthma-like inflammation in mice. Inhalation of rCNT elicited a drastic infiltration of eosinophils into the lungs but only minor infiltration of neutrophils and lymphocytes. Transcriptomic study revealed remarkable effects of rCNT exposure, affecting almost exclusively pathways essential for innate immunity.
